Biography

Lamman Rucker (born October 6, 1971) is an American actor. He is best known for his roles in Tyler Perry's films Why Did I Get Married?, Why Did I Get Married Too?, and Meet the Browns, and its television adaptation. Rucker began his career on the daytime soap operas As the World Turns and All My Children before his film career. In 2016, he began starring as Jacob Greenleaf in the Oprah Winfrey Network drama series, Greenleaf. As of 2022, he stars in BET+ drama The Black Hamptons.
